This ceiling or wall light, produced by RZB (Rudolf Zimmermann Bamberg) in Germany during the 1960s, is a quintessential example of minimalist Bauhaus design. The fixture is composed of two cylindrical elements: a substantial, matte opal glass shade in a neutral, cool white and a base in a muted gray or creamy tone, made from bakelite or painted metal. The lamp’s proportions are carefully balanced—the wide shade sits atop a more discreet base, resulting in a visually stable and timeless silhouette. There are no decorative patterns or accent colors, emphasizing the functional and understated character typical of Bauhaus. Its sealed construction makes it suitable for both ceiling and wall installation, including spaces with higher humidity. The condition is very good, with minor age-related traces but no major damage or visible repairs.The lamp’s form speaks of an era marked by transformation: the 1960s in Germany, when simplicity became synonymous with modernity and illumination was meant to be clear and unobtrusive. The opal glass shade diffuses light softly, creating a harmonious, neutral glow. Its geometric profile reflects the voice of functionalism—prioritizing everyday comfort and tranquility over ornamentation.
